As April kicks off, local WPIAL baseball and softball teams are bracing for a challenging start to the season. Chilly temperatures and persistent rain are set to test the resilience of young athletes, casting a damp shadow over the early week's athletic prospects. The forecast promises a mix of cool weather and intermittent precipitation, potentially disrupting practice schedules and game plans for teams eager to hit the field and showcase their skills.
Coaches and players alike will need to stay flexible, adapting to the unpredictable spring conditions that threaten to put a damper on the opening week of play. With weather-related uncertainties looming, teams will be closely monitoring forecasts and field conditions, hoping for a break in the clouds that will allow them to launch their spring sports season with enthusiasm and determination.
